AF62 JEU is a 2012 Vauxhall Zafira in Grey with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.9%.
Across all 2012 Vauxhall Zafira models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.9% with a typical mileage of 64,935 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Vauxhall Zafira f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 301,897 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AF62 JEU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Vauxhall Zafira typ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 14 years old, this Vauxhall Zafira is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
